Congenital cytomegalovirus infection: The relative importance of primary and recurrent maternal infection.
Sergio Stagno,Robert F. Pass,Meyer E. Dworsky,Ronald E. Henderson,Ernest G. Moore,Philip D. Walton,Charles A. Alford +6 more
TL;DR: It is concluded that congenital cytomegalovirus infection resulting from primary maternal infection is more likely to be serious than that resulting from recurrent infection, and is morelikely to occur in upper socioeconomic groups.

Occupational Risk for Primary Cytomegalovirus Infection among Pediatric Health-Care Workers
TL;DR: Although pediatric health-care workers frequently and unknowingly care for infants shedding CMV, this occupational contact confers no greater risk than that faced by young women in the community at large.
